MOC5008FR2M is an optoisolator belonging to the Logic Output grouping. It is designed to provide electrical isolation and retain digital signal integrity between circuits. It uses a phototransistor element that is optically coupled to an LED to provide the required signal transmission.
The Physical Isolation element in this type of optoisolator ensures that no exchange of energy exists between component parts, even in the event of a catastrophic failure. This device has a clear dielectric strength of 5300 Volts RMS (845V RMS for Logic Low State) and an operational cap voltage range of 11 to 16 Volts.
The MOC5008FR2M\'s application field generally covers data communication, industrial, automotive, and medical settings which require electrical insulation. This optoisolator is often incorporated in closed loop and open loop control circuits, as well as in signal processing and switching systems.
The working principle of the MOC5008FR2M is fairly straightforward. The unit contains an LED along with a corresponding phototransistor (photo-sensitive resistor or photosensitive diode). When a current is driven through the LED, the phototransistor will generate a current proportional to the amount of light it receives from the LED. This will be used to control the state of the logic output.
